The bus->assigned bit should be set >> even if the Slave is not in the list provided by platform firmware. >> It's really tracking the state of the hardware, and it should not be >> influenced by what software knows to manage. > > Am not 100% sure If I understand the concern here, but In normal (non > auto enum) cases this bit is set by the bus code while its doing > enumeration to assign a dev number from the assigned bitmap! > > However in this case where auto enumeration happens it makes sense to > set this here with matching dev number! > > AFAIU from code, each bit in this bitmap corresponds to slave dev number! Yes, but the point was "why do you compare with information coming from platform firmware"? if the hardware reports the presence of devices on the link, why not use the information as is? You recently added code that helps us deal with devices that are not listed in DT or ACPI tables, so why would we filter in this specific loop? >>> +    complete(&ctrl->enumeration); >> >> you have init_completion() and complete() in this patch, but no >> wait_for_completion(), so that should be added in a later patch, no? > > make sense, will move that to other patch! Actually on this one comment that I missed last time is that you are using a completion only for the resume() case, and I think it should also be used for the regular probe() case, no?
